Responsibilities

  • Identifies in conjunction with the start-up Supervisor and Operating Authority (OTL) the procedures & precautions to be taken, to provide safe place for the intended start-up activities.
  • Assist the start-up Supervisor and finalize on-site start-up procedures sharing them with the Field Operation core crew to make them applicable on site.
  • Assist the start-up Supervisor to finalize a detailed start-up sequence in close collaboration with the core field operation crew on site.
  • Participate in the preparation of the kick-off meeting for start-up activities.
  • Participate in the preparation of the risk assessment of the activities to be performed during the startup.
  • Prepare as area authority the potential permit to work required for start-up activities associated with Company Only Fluid (COF).
  • Liaise with the start-up Supervisor on the main site to coordinate the progress of the start-up.
  • Contribute to updates of the Start-up monitoring tools as required with the start-up Supervisor.
  • Take part in every Permit to Work meeting related to start-up and commissioning activities.
  • Witness, alongside the start-up Supervisor, the Operational Test performed by the commissioning team and liaise with the field operation team.
  • Assist the start-up Supervisor in preparing the request and order for required start-up tools.
  • Ensure proper storage and identification of the start-up tools.
  • Prepare the operation of first fill with the commissioning team.
  • Prepare arrival on site (PTW, KOM, JSA, etc.) of the vendor involved in the start-up of the facility.
  • Identify and check the critical valves (especially on brown field) and use a battery limit for leak test.
  • Check any type B and C punch list and investigate as requested by the start-up Supervisor, Field Operations lead, the OTL or the OIM.
  • Ensure the list of inhibition and isolation with the associated certificates and risk assessment is properly signed and validated by the relevant persons.
  • Be aware of potential Downgraded situations on site and update the core crew on any updates associated with the start-up activity.
  • Participate in Haz Id, JSA and Pre-Startup Safety Reviews of new facilities.
  • Prepare, update and check on-site the "Red line mark-up" P& the end of construction and during commissioning. Ensure a set of P& to date is always available for the field operation team.
  • Contribute to the Incident Free initiative on site by reporting any anomaly, defect, bad practice, lack of equipment or lack of competence.
  • Assist the start-up Supervisor to ensure all operators on site are well aware of the new safety system and process upgrades brought by the project.
  • Maintain local signage and barriers adapted to the situation over time with attention to the boundaries of the Sim Ops area, exit walkways and scaffolds.
  • Assist the teams with procedures for mechanical isolations, de-isolations and draining.
  • Suggest improvements and request modifications if Operating Procedures are not satisfactory.
Qualifications
  • Education:

    higher national diploma or certificate (equivalent to A-levels + 2 years' study).
  • Industry experience: minimum 5 years' experience in O&G production operations.
  • Ability to work independently while maintaining good relations with colleagues and others.
  • Must have a proven sense of operational responsibility, courage to intervene and challenge.
  • Previous experience with offshore operation, Production, oil & gas preferably former control room operators.
  • Willing to work flexible shifts and extended shifts as required.
  • Fluent in written and spoken English.
  • Computer literate.
  • Basic firefighting.
  • T-BOSIET, H2S training OPITO approved.
  • PTW training & JSA awareness.
  • Confined Space Entry & Rescue, Authorized Gas Tester.
  • Lifting and rigging training, manual handling training.
  • Radiation protection awareness.
  • Hazard & Energy control Logout & Tagout awareness.
  • Thorough knowledge of all types of pumps, valves, compressors and prime movers including alignment of shafts/pumps.
  • Wide Production Operator experience preferable.
